To upload data to Barclays LedgerShare you need to be invited to join a Barclays LedgerShare Engagement and you must have access to the data you wish to upload.
You will receive an email inviting you to join a Barclays LedgerShare Engagement. You must accept the invitation and complete the Barclays LedgerShare signup process before trying to upload data.
Once you are part of a Barclays LedgerShare Engagement you can start to upload data but before you do so please check that;
- You have permissions to install software on your desktop machine. (Barclays LedgerShare Connect requires a temporary install).
- Your machine has Microsoft .NET Framework 4.8 or above installed - Microsoft .NET Framework (Runtime) can be downloaded from the following link: https://dotnet.microsoft.com/en-us/download/dotnet-frameworkhttps://www.microsoft.com/net/download/Windows/run If you do not have the Microsoft .NET Framework 4.8 or above installed on your machine you may get prompted to upgrade.
- Your accounting package is correctly installed and has a valid licence file.
- You can access the data you wish to upload in the accounting package.
- You must open the company data file at least once.
- You must have "read access" to the company data.
- There are no errors reported in your accounting package when viewing the company data.
- You know the username and password for the company file or for the database where the company data resides.
- The accounting package you are using is compatible with Barclays LedgerShare.
Barclays LedgerShare will use your local accounting package to determine which data is available to upload and may utilize some components of the accounting package to enable access to that data. If your package is not installed correctly or you do not know the usernames and passwords for the company data file Barclays LedgerShare will be unable to access it.
Where your company data is stored in a separate SQL Database (Sage 200, Microsoft Dynamics GP, Microsoft Dynamics Navision or similar) you will must have access to read the data from that database.
